Definition of SNUBBING

verb

To slight, ignore or behave coldly toward someone.

verb

To turn down; to dismiss.

"He snubbed my offer of help."

verb

To check; to reprimand.

verb

To sob with convulsions.

noun

The act by which someone is snubbed; a rebuke.
